Help! I have looked at so many lessons on writing exponential functions from a graph and nothing has helped.
Over [174]

Answer:

y = 8(-\frac{1}{2})^x

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the equation of the exponential function is,

y = a(b)ˣ

Since the graph of this function passes through two points (4, \frac{1}{2}) and (3, -1)

For the point (4, \frac{1}{2}),

\frac{1}{2}=a(b)^4 ---------(1)

For second point (3, -1),

-1 = a(b)³ ---------(2)

Divide equation (2) by equation (1),

\frac{\frac{1}{2}}{-1} = \frac{a(b)^4}{a(b)^3}

-\frac{1}{2}=b^{(4-3)}

-\frac{1}{2}=b

From equation (2)

-1 = a(-\frac{1}{2})^3

-1 = -\frac{1}{8}a

a = 8

Therefore, equation of the exponential function will be,

y = 8(-\frac{1}{2})^x
